/ Impotency, Impotence

Description of disease:
 The definition of impotence is described as an erectile dysfunction in which men are unable to get erection or ejaculate despite satisfactory foreplay and sexual excitation. It affects people over 50 years old most often.
Impotency may be caused by:
- psychological factors - feeling nervous about sex and your own sexuality, fear of pregnancy, having many complexes, being troubled by problems, sexual disorders
- physical - due to age or an illness
The patient usually reacts appropriately (gets a hard-on) while sleeping or masturbating. The disorder may be called impotency only when the problems occur frequently despite satisfactory long-lasting relationship.
Erection can be restored thank to the development of medicine.
Symptoms:

erection disorders reduced libido
Research:

Cavernosography Dopplersonography Laboratory testing (testosterone, sugar, cholesterol, prolactin levels) USG of the prostate
Doctors :

Andrologist
